“This is my friend Randy. He has faced some hard times in his life and needs a little helping hand. He has made it clear he does NOT want a handout. His sweet spirit and wonderful smile are what you notice when you see him. He currently resides near Shipley Do-Nuts in Hoover and makes everyone’s morning when he tells you ‘good morning.’ Randy is a former electrician and did painting and some home renovation. He needs help. He has had to move out of where he was living and is back to living on the streets. He is adamant about wanting to work. We are God’s children and He loves us all… can we please rally together to find something for one of the HANDS DOWN, most sweetest souls on this planet…” – Tiffany Sutton

Randy does not want a “handout” so he is willing to be a part of the Grace Klein Community Assistance Program. Funds given will help him with real needs such as a haircut, clothing, food, shelter, transportation, etc. For every $10 of help he receives, he will be able to “give back” time and volunteerism to “pay back” the assistance. Every dollar given will be used to pay for his needs directly to the third party vendors and no money will be given to him directly.
